Tsing Lai Bridge
From Infogalactic: the planetary knowledge core
Tsing Lai Bridge (traditional Chinese: 青荔橋; simplified Chinese: 青荔桥; pinyin: Qīnglì Qiáo; Cantonese Yale: ching1 lai6 kiu4) built in 1998 is a quadruple-track rail bridge for the MTR's Airport Express and Tung Chung Line over the Rambler Channel of Hong Kong, linking Tsing Yi Station and Lai King Station, as its name reflects the first word of each station.
